You Can, Can You
You think you know
You believe you can go
The world is yours
You can win all wars
Do all you dream
But make no one scream?
Do nothing but win
Of course committing no sin
But at what cost
The price: you have lost
To win, a loss
You're never your own boss
You try and fail
No wind in your sail
Pick up the pieces
Iron your shirt, no creases
Get your mind right
Your clothes, not too tight
The motto: keep trying
Inside you feel like dying
Fight through the pain
In every loss, there's gain
It takes a toll
Can you perform this role?
But really can you?
Start to make yourself anew?
Make high from low
Because you believe it so?
But can you?
No, you cannot do
You wish it didn't hurt
Well you can't feeling like dirt
Actions speak louder than all words can
Tomorrow will always come, become a better man
